H2 Festival at The Wanch
21 June - 28 June
Featuring 76 bands across eight nights, the H2 Festival is Hong Kong’s longest local music event, and the 2026 edition will again showcase a wide range of HK’s most exciting music. You can expect to see emerging artists along with underground favourites across multiple genres, including rock, punk, indie and metal.
With free entry, fully live performances and an energetic atmosphere, audiences can discover the city’s next wave of musical talent while also having the chance to win prizes each night.
The Wanch, one of Hong Kong’s most iconic live music venues, has recently undergone a major refurbishment and has officially reopened. The upgrade includes a state-of-the-art sound system, an enhanced food and beverage experience, and new craft beer partnerships.
The venue has stood in Wan Chai for over 30 years and has long been an essential platform for both local and international performers, as well as a much-loved meeting place for music lovers.
